Web16 feb. 2024 · SQL concatenation is the process of combining two or more character strings, columns, or expressions into a single string. For example, the concatenation of ‘Kate’, ‘ ’, and ‘Smith’ gives us ‘Kate Smith’. SQL concatenation can be used in a variety of situations where it is necessary to combine multiple strings into a single string.
